Our History |
The Ralston Women’s Club opened the first Ralston Public Library in the Stewart Real Estate Office in 1922. Two years later, the library was moved to City Hall. In 1963, the library was moved to a new facility near Oak Park at 7900 Park Lane. Continued growth and increased usage led to the construction of the current library in 1999.
Some of Baright Public Library's features are:
a children's room and storyroom for the many programs offered for children
a large window seat located in the children's room
a Young Adult section
a Nebraska Collection
the Nebraska Scottish Society Library
a computer lab, with 11 computers
two study rooms
a fireplace with surrounding seating
locally designed artwork
handicapped accessible entry
reading area outside in the front of the library
meeting room for up to 50 people
